
-Codechange: Add Engine::GetDefaultCargoType() and Engine::CanCarryCargo() and use them. -Fix [FS#2617]: When articulated parts have no available default cargo, use the cargo type of the first part for livery selection. -Change: To decide whether a vehicle is refittable do not test its current capacity for being zero, but always use the 'capacity property'. Note: The property is used unmodifed without calling CB 15/36. By setting it to a non-zero value and returning zero in the callback vehicles can be refitted to/from zero capacity for e.g. livery effects. Note: It is intentional that you cannot control refittability by CB 36.
